The Italian Associanzione Malattie da Intossicazione Cronica e/o Ambietale (AMICA)
is lobbying members of the European Parliament as part of their campaign to have Electrosensitivity (EHS) and Multiple Chemical Sensitivity (MCS) recognised by the World Health Organsiation (WHO).
